Unhappy What Do I Do Now?

So I think I got the cables all hooked up (correctly)? I put 1 cable going from the Primary IDE to the Hard Drive. Then I took another cable and put it going from the second IDE to the CD-Rom drive and there is one going from the floppy on the motherboard to the floppy drive. So I'm NOT getting CD-Rom drive not detected anymore but, I am know getting this promptA:\>.

What does this mean and what show I do? All I want to do is wipe the HD, but the DBAN Boot and Nuke will not work for me. At the least reinstall win98.
